A [Model Context Protocol (MCP)](https://modelcontextprotocol.io) server for AI music generation using [Suno](https://suno.ai) through the [AceDataCloud API](https://platform.acedata.cloud).

Generate AI music, lyrics, and manage audio projects directly from Claude, VS Code, or any MCP-compatible client.

## Features

- **Music Generation** - Create AI-generated songs from text prompts
- **Custom Lyrics & Style** - Full control over lyrics, title, and music style
- **Song Extension** - Continue existing songs from any timestamp
- **Cover/Remix** - Create cover versions with different styles
- **Lyrics Generation** - Generate structured lyrics from descriptions
- **Persona Management** - Save and reuse voice styles
- **Task Tracking** - Monitor generation progress and retrieve results

## Tool Reference

| Tool | Description |
|------|-------------|
| `suno_generate_music` | Generate AI music from a text prompt using Suno's Inspiration Mode. |
| `suno_generate_custom_music` | Generate AI music with full control over lyrics, title, and style (Custom Mode). |
| `suno_extend_music` | Extend an existing song from a specific timestamp with new lyrics. |
| `suno_cover_music` | Create a cover or remix version of an existing song in a different style. |
| `suno_concat_music` | Concatenate extended song segments into a single complete audio file. |
| `suno_generate_with_persona` | Generate music using a saved artist persona for consistent vocal style. |
| `suno_remaster_music` | Remaster an existing song to improve audio quality. |
| `suno_stems_music` | Separate a song into individual stems (vocals and instruments). |
| `suno_replace_section` | Replace a specific time range in a song with new generated content. |
| `suno_upload_extend` | Extend an uploaded audio (your own music) with new AI-generated content. |
| `suno_upload_cover` | Create an AI cover of an uploaded audio (your own music). |
| `suno_mashup_music` | Create a musical mashup by blending multiple songs together. |
| `suno_generate_lyrics` | Generate song lyrics from a text prompt. |
| `suno_get_mp4` | Get an MP4 video version of a generated song. |
| `suno_get_timing` | Get timing and subtitle data for a generated song. |
| `suno_extract_vocals` | Extract the vocal track from a generated song (stem separation). |
| `suno_get_wav` | Get the lossless WAV format of a generated song. |
| `suno_get_midi` | Get MIDI data extracted from a generated song. |
| `suno_create_persona` | Create a new artist persona from an existing audio's vocal style. |
| `suno_optimize_style` | Optimize a music style description for better generation results. |
| `suno_mashup_lyrics` | Generate mashup lyrics by combining two sets of lyrics. |
| `suno_upload_audio` | Upload an external audio file to Suno for use in subsequent operations. |
| `suno_get_task` | Query the status and result of a music generation task. |
| `suno_get_tasks_batch` | Query multiple music generation tasks at once. |
| `suno_list_models` | List all available Suno models and their capabilities. |
| `suno_list_actions` | List all available Suno API actions and corresponding tools. |
| `suno_get_lyric_format_guide` | Get guidance on formatting lyrics for Suno music generation. |

### 3. Or Run Locally (Alternative)

If you prefer to run the server on your own machine:

```bash
# Install from PyPI
pip install mcp-suno
# or
uvx mcp-suno

# Set your API token
export ACEDATACLOUD_API_TOKEN="your_token_here"

# Run (stdio mode for Claude Desktop / local clients)
mcp-suno

# Run (HTTP mode for remote access)
mcp-suno --transport http --port 8000
```

#### Claude Desktop (Local)

```json
{
  "mcpServers": {
    "suno": {
      "command": "uvx",
      "args": ["mcp-suno"],
      "env": {
        "ACEDATACLOUD_API_TOKEN": "your_token_here"
      }
    }
  }
}
```

#### Docker (Self-Hosting)

```bash
docker pull ghcr.io/acedatacloud/mcp-suno:latest
docker run -p 8000:8000 ghcr.io/acedatacloud/mcp-suno:latest
```

Clients connect with their own Bearer token — the server extracts the token from each request's `Authorization` header.
